which turbo do you think i should run,i have a s1 turbo and its still a 1.6 fully lightened and balanced,shot peened rods big valved head ported and polished gotech management cossie 803s [greens] fse fuel pressure regulator stage 2 at the mo,if you can give me a price and were to get from,i was thinking gt series cheers
How much power do you want? You choose a turbo based on a target power figure you think you want/will get. For up to 270bhp use a 2wd cossie turbo, for up to 350bhp use a T34, and so on..
If you really want to join the internet craze and get a GT.. then a GT25 for say 225bhp.. GT28RS for 300bhp.. and so on..

If your head can flow that much air (~270bhp), then you should be able to get away with using a T3 as above.. if it's choking a bit, you'll need a larger turbo to help force the air through but that's a real crap way of doing things..
